Ticket #4471 — New Floor Opening

Hi all! Quick heads-up for the assistant team: the fifth floor at Larkmere House officially opens Monday. Meeting rooms are bookable from Thursday, and the kitchenette should be stocked by then (no promises on the fancy coffee machine). Please walk your teams through the new layout before desks get claimed — it gets competitive fast. The stairwell doors stay badge-locked until the fire inspection wraps up. Until your teams' badges sync overnight, use the temporary pass code below.

badge for fafof-yajef: bdg-JTFOG-95442

## Building Access — Spares Room (Hullbrook Annex)

Contractors: the spare hardware room is down the east corridor on the ground floor, third door on the left. Sign in at the front desk first and grab a visitor lanyard. Anything you take out, jot it in the blue logbook — yes, even the little stuff. The door self-locks, so don't wedge it. To get in, punch in the code below.

staff pass of hagug-taguf = bdg-HJ-9

- [ ] Off-site run: trophy engraving pick-up. Swing by Maddox & Pree Engravers to collect the twelve trophies for the Gildenmoor Awards Night — double-check each nameplate against the winners list before you leave the counter, because last year two got swapped. Wrap them in the foam sleeves, box lids taped. Then pass the lot to the courier per the hand-over instruction below.

handover note for yajep-kahif: the wenir lamath courier leaves the gilax ledger at gate 5297 under passcode 269576

Summary: Floor 9 of Corvid Tower opens to staff next Wednesday. Reception should expect increased visitor traffic and courier deliveries for desk kit throughout the week. Please direct all furniture deliveries to the rear dock, not the main lobby. Temporary signage will be installed Tuesday evening. Visitors for Floor 9 must be escorted until the turnstile mapping is complete. Until individual badges are provisioned, reception may grant access to verified Floor 9 staff using the interim door code below.

staff pass of taduf-yahig = bdg-BPNIR-70343